Arlo Pullmann, the pastor at St. John in Lau-rel, remembers stories of his grandfather, who, along with other workers on the Great Northern Railway, bought land in Glacier Park and built cabins there. When his grandfather died, the Pullmann family was required to sell the land back to the Park Service. The cabin was dismantled and rebuilt in the Little Belt Mountains. Only a couple hours away, in Hobson, a couple was dismantling the St. John Church. The wood was sold and then used as flooring in the cabin, and somehow Marj Pullmann, Rev. Pullmann’s mother, ended up with the offering plates. From there she donated them to the District Office, only to be discovered by the district secretary, searching for answers on what happened to St. John’s church in Hobson.

Hobson Church Found Follow-up to the article in the Reflections, Dec. 2010 Issue St. John’s Lutheran Church in Hobson, built in 1916 and closed in 1971, had been donated to another LCMS church across the state, only to disappear before it could make the 400 mile journey. In the city the population was spread out, with 24.6% under the age of 18, 3.3% from 18 to 24, 19.3% from 25 to 44, 34.0% from 45 to 64, and 18.9% who were 65 years of age or older.
